roof stopper

A roof stopper is a safety device designed to prevent items from sliding off the edge of a roof. It is commonly used in construction and maintenance to enhance safety and protect property.

Introduction

When it comes to ensuring safety on rooftops, a roof stopper is an essential tool. Roof stoppers are designed to prevent tools, equipment, and other materials from slipping off the edge, which can lead to accidents and costly damages. With proven quality and durability, these devices are trusted by thousands of professionals in the construction and maintenance industries.

Here are some key benefits of using roof stoppers:
  • Enhances safety by preventing falls and dropped items.
  • Easy to install and use, making them ideal for various roofing projects.
  • Available in different designs to suit various roof types.

When selecting a roof stopper, it’s important to consider factors such as the material, weight capacity, and compatibility with your roofing structure. Regularly updating your safety equipment, including roof stoppers, is crucial to maintaining a safe working environment.
